当前位置:首页 > 范文 > 《Mastering Concurrency in Go》经典读后感有感

《Mastering Concurrency in Go》经典读后感有感

格式:DOC 上传日期:2024-12-06 03:30:18
《Mastering Concurrency in Go》经典读后感有感
时间:2024-12-06 03:30:18   小编:

《Mastering Concurrency in Go》介绍了如何在Go语言中实现并发。通过深入讲解goroutine、channel和锁等概念,读者能够更好地理解并发编程的原理和技术。文章还提供了丰富的示例和实践指导,帮助读者更好地掌握Go语言中并发编程的技巧和方法。

《Mastering Concurrency in Go》读后感(一)

由于Goroutine和Channel的存在,并发是golang中很重要的一个卖点,不过作者的语言表达能力似乎欠缺一点,理解起来有点费劲,而且废话有点多。但本书是目前唯一一本比较深入探究Golang并发编程的书。还是有一定的参考价值。

1/4页

《Mastering Concurrency in Go》读后感(二)

证实这是一本糟糕的书,amazon评价上也有几个一星,从编程角度来说,还不如看 《java concurrency in practice》。

并发其实是一个计算机领域,和语言平台无关的。

作者表述罗嗦,逻辑不顺,代码质量差...

2/4页

《Mastering Concurrency in Go》读后感(三)

我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了 我看过了

3/4页

《Mastering Concurrency in Go》读后感(四)

第一章的最后一个例子,讲的是一个简单爬虫。 但是作者的代码乱的不行,跑出来的结果还不对。。 真不知道作者是怎么了。

简单说下作者的问题:

1. 代码冗余混乱

2. go中的channel是多个receiver监听一个channel,只能有一个收到这个信息,所以main中的for循环中和evaluateStatus函数同时监听applicationStatus。所以最终evaluateStatus会少收到几个数据,导致不能完全处理每个url。

问题是相当多啊。。。作者水平真不咋地

4/4页

还剩1页未读,是否继续阅读? 继续免费阅读

下载此文档

范文

Powered 2024 版权所有 ICP备666666号

付费下载
付费获得该文章下载权限
限时特价 2.00
原价:¥10.00
在线支付
付费复制
付费后即可复制文档
特价:2.00元 原价:10.00元
微信支付
x
提示:如无需复制,请不要长按屏幕影响阅读体验
付费下载
付费后即可下载文档
特价:2.00元 原价:10.00元
微信支付
x
付费下载
扫一扫微信支付
支付金额:2.00